Vanguard Build 01659 Patch Notes 1/9/2007
ADVENTURING
- Bard - Upgrades of Razor Parts Silk should no longer stack.
- Blood Mage - Your overall damage has been reduced. This will continue to be adjusted. The current numbers are not final.
- Dread Knight - Increased the damage buff portion of Hatred Incarnate
- Dread Knight - Lowered the refresh time of Hatred Incarnate from 1 day to 2 hours.
- Druid - Lowered the Item refresh timer of Mottleberries to 5 minutes, down from 15 minutes.
- Warrior - The Warrior Defensive Stance quest has been added to Martok and Tanvu.

- Diplomacy: A number of experience changes are being made. Your skill may go up or down as we balance the system.
- Diplomacy: New decks on Civic targets in some cities.
- Diplomacy: Bordinar's Cleft Civic Diplomacy (Domestics) switched over to the new Information system.
- All players with greater than 100 skill have been moved to 100 skill, with the appropriate experience for that skill level. Players between 40-100 skill have been moved to 40 skill with appropriate experience. Players with less than 40 Diplomacy skill will be moved to 40 skill as well. This repairs issues with players having much too high skill levels and false experience totals, and is in conjunction with the coding fix for experience gain in Diplomacy.

- Added the first (of four) components for your defense rating: Melee Evasion. Mouse over this item on your character sheet for more details. Still a work in progress.
- Added the second (of four) components for your defense rating: Spell Evasion.
- Updated the Block, Dodge, and Parry tooltips to contain your block, dodge and parry percentages. Note: With a shield, you get two different chances to block and this number is your actual chance considering both. Example: With a rare shield (25.0% chance to block) and level capped block skill (5% chance to block) you have a 28.75% chance to block (not 30%), because you first have a 5% chance to block on the first check, and then you have a 25% chance to block the second time (which happens 95% of the time block is checked). 5 + 95% of 25 = 28.75. The same calculation applies for people using parrying daggers or martial swords, and parry.
